Support Questions
Find answers, ask questions, and share your expertise
Announcements
Alert: The Cloudera Community will undergo maintenance on Saturday, August 17 at 12:00am PDT. See more info here.

Sentry access denied to hdfs in Hue

Sentry access denied to hdfs in Hue

New Contributor

Hello all,

 

Recently i enabled sentry.  But when i log in to Hue using the superuser hdfs and click the security tab, it always prompts out "Access denied to hdfs".

 

And here is the hue error.log

[27/Apr/2016 11:48:43 +0800] hive         ERROR    could not retrieve roles
Traceback (most recent call last):
  File "/usr/lib/hue/apps/security/src/security/api/hive.py", line 65, in list_sentry_roles_by_group
    roles = get_api(request.user).list_sentry_roles_by_group(groupName)
  File "/usr/lib/hue/desktop/libs/libsentry/src/libsentry/api.py", line 48, in decorator
    raise e
SentryException: Access denied to hdfs

 

I got the same settings as my other two clusters but only this one prompted error.

 

Thanks in advance.

1 REPLY 1
Highlighted

Re: Sentry access denied to hdfs in Hue

Master Guru
The "hdfs" user is not a Sentry Service administrator and shouldn't be one ideally.

You can use "hive", "impala", or "hue" users (aside of "sentry") to act as a Sentry Service administrator.